You write to tell us now that a release that was produced some four 
months ago is (was?) unstable?  

Have you noticed that we've done another release since then?

Have you stopped to consider that it isn't even slightly helpful to
report problems with FreeBSD _after_ a release?  We depend on our users
to tell us about problems on the -stable branch before it's rolled into
a release, not afterwards.  If you're not willing to take part in this 
process, your complaints are likely to be ignored at the very least.

In your case, I can't work out what it is that you want to achieve 
here; the problems with 3.1 are well known and have mostly been 
addressed in 3.2.  There are ongoing issues that are being worked on, 
with help from various people (yourself notably not included).
